Transaction 959392eeed75fa43e9cdaf5f9025879a2746580e12dfe0233dd21c9312a0e54f
1 Input
1 Output
-
959392eeed75fa43e9cdaf5f9025879a2746580e12dfe0233dd21c9312a0e54f:0
- value
- 12859456
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1b91b17d107badcd40ad81c565c6b4267e0c69ac OP_EQUAL
- address
- 34CnhfwL8WBKuyddfiZHPsVRNhkU9iXSu1